Chrissy Teigen Opens up About Her Struggles With Alcohol and Dealing With the Loss of Her Son

Chrissy Teigen has recently opened up about her struggles with losing her baby. Teigen and her husband, John Legend, lost their baby, Jack in September last year and she has come out to publicly express how the trauma has affected her. 

Teigen announced after weeks of battling complications and excessive bleeding that eventually led to her getting hospitalized. In an Instagram post, she said “We are shocked and in the kind of deep pain you only hear about, the kind of pain we’ve never felt before,” releasing sensitive and emotional photos of her and John during the period. 

“Jack worked so hard to be a part of our little family, and he will be, forever. To our Jack — I’m so sorry that the first few moments of your life were met with so many complications. That we couldn’t give you the home you needed to survive. We will always love you,” she added. 

However, a few months later, she took to her social media to celebrate her one month of sobriety from alcohol. Teigen explained that she used to be a very wild alcoholic but decided to quit after growing tired of being too embarrassed after she gets drunk. 

She narrates the events that led her to make the informed decision saying,

“One month ago, on my birthday, I got this book from my doctor and friend. I was done with making an ass of myself in front of people (I’m still embarrassed), tired of day drinking and feeling like shit at 6, not being able to sleep.”

Although Teigen loves how much clearer and better things have become since she gave up alcohol, she finds it hard to deal with the loss of her son, especially without alcohol numbing her pain. 

In a series of Instagram posts, she reminisces on life in New York in 2013/2014 and how she was a functioning alcoholic, always drunk but still managing to show up at her engagements. “I’d sit there with my multiple double vodka sodas and get drunk by myself (this is not a brag lol I was a functioning alcoholic) then buy hats I didn’t like or need at urban outfitters,” she said. 

Teigen, who is an accomplished author, explained how she slowly slipped from writing and thinking about her book to remembering her late son, saying “It kind of started when I was thinking of my book caption and typed out ‘my third baby is here!!’, as in a cookbook, then realized my third baby will never be here. then I realized I threw myself into the book to not think of the real, actual third baby.”

Teigen has had quite the year already. From the backlash she received from fans to accusations of social media bullying, to dealing with the trauma of losing her baby, and managing her two kids, it must have been extremely difficult for Teigen to cope. 

Teigen has apologized to the victims of her social media trolling and bullying and has promised to turn a new leaf online.
